Armed Forces

Elvis Costello & the Attractions

Jane Quesnel

Armed Forces (Elvis Costello & the Attractions, JC-35709) is aptly titled, as Costello and his troops invade the music scene with their unique combination of new wave rock and '60s nostalgia.

Don't let the music fool you, for the most innocent sounding upbeat tune has deadly lyrics behind it, as well as Costello's constant and atrocious puns.

The album has its quiet moments, just as well produced as the uptempo cuts. Best cuts include "Oliver's Army," "Chemistry Class," "Party Girl" and "Accidents Will Happen."
